OpenAI has introduced ChatGPT Agent, a sophisticated AI tool capable of executing complex tasks with minimal human involvement. Operating through a virtual computer, it can manage tasks like vacation planning, hotel bookings, and online purchases. However, this advancement raises significant security concerns, particularly regarding prompt injection attacks that could lead to data exposure or transactions with phishing sites. Although OpenAI has integrated various safeguards, users are urged to remain vigilant about the information they share. The ChatGPT Agent includes features such as real-time monitoring and a “takeover mode,” allowing users to override the AI’s actions when necessary. As cyber threats evolve, responsible use of such technology is critical. With AI systems becoming more autonomous, developers like OpenAI and experts stress the importance of maintaining user control to prevent potential exploitation. The tool is currently available for Pro, Plus, and Team users, with ongoing improvements to enhance safety.
